The airline industry is a dynamic, exciting and challenging environment. To be successful, it is essential that an airline is financially fit and sustainable so that is it positioned to take market opportunities as they arise.
Their Finance Leaders for Business programme is designed to develop finance leaders for the future. They are looking to recruit high calibre individuals with the potential to develop a complete range of management and leadership capabilities. The programme will run for upto 3 years and includes a variety of placements.
All placements are real jobs, with real responsibility and accountability.
They will be across the finance function and you will have the opportunity to work in areas as varied as:-
- Internal Audit
- Treasury
- Financial Accounting
- Financial Control.
This will provide you with a breadth of experience across business areas and finance functions contributing to your portfolio of skills and experience.
